Abstract
We have found that the assembly of J-aggregates in a merocyanine monolayer Langmuir-Blodgett (LB) film has noncentrosymmetric structure by surface second-harmonic generation (SHG). The chromophores align along an average direction, so that the symmetry is C2v. The pure merocyanine monolayer has a large second-order nonlinear susceptibility χzzz=1.3×10-7 esu, because of the noncentrosymmetric domain of J-aggregates. The dissociation of the aggregates occurs by heating, resulting in negligible SHG activity due to random orientation of the chromophore on the surface plane. We also confirmed the long-range anisotropic orientation of the chromophore over several millimeters.
